Hillary Justin Bowman, 38, passed away peacefully on Saturday, February 16, 2019 surrounded by her loving family.  She would like you to know that she has finished her life here on earth, but that it was a life of love, joy and struggles, which she balanced with style, grace and a quiet strength.

Hillary was born in Saudi Arabia and was the second child of William and Mary Brock.  She spent her early years in Houston, Tex., and moved with her family to Signal Mountain in the early 1990’s.  It was there that she met her future husband, Courtney Bowman, and together they began raising their three children; Casey, Lilly, and Izzy.  She was always strong in spirit and a fighter who faced obstacles bravely and with conviction.  Hillary looked forward to each day with her family and friends and never complained when faced with the challenges of her long illness.  Her fighting spirit was an inspiration to her family and those who knew her.

She was a graduate of Red Bank High School and worked as a CNA at Memorial Hospital, Alexian Village and was also a private caregiver.
